In an attempt to entice young people into manufacturing careers, Kellogg Community College's Regional Manufacturing and Technology Center is hosting a rotating tour of high school students on Friday, October 7, 2016. The goal is to help stimulate an interest in manufacturing careers.

Groups of students will tour the RMTC and listen to presentations by staff and professionals.

Tom Longman, director of the RMTC, tells WBCK reaching students early is key in order to help alleviate a shortage of workers entering the manufacturing field.
